In my mind, the idea that anything is impossible is what defies logic.
When I examine the world I live in nearly everything I see is something that people just a few hundred years ago would have said couldn't possibly exist. Skyscrapers, airplanes, computers, cars, paved streets, telephones, electricity and countless other inventions are a result of people accepting the challenge of making the impossible possible. If you asked an African slave 200 years ago if they could imagine a time when a black man would have the opportunity to be president (or vice president) of the US or a respected general, they would have said it could never happen...and they were wrong.
To suggest that anything is impossible is reveals a latent arrogance that isn't supported by the lessons of history and nature. According to some estimates, people use just 10% of their brains...and look at all the impossible things humans have done with that little bit...what would be possible if we could use 90 to 100%? The arrogance comes from the suggestion that you know everything...for only if you know everything could you possibly assess whether something (or anything) is impossible.
I have a hard time believing that almost anything is "impossible" for a human being...how much more so would it be for the God who created us? History is filled with people who accomplished things that others thought were impossible...and many people have the great fortune to actually know people who have done things that everyone else thought were impossible. The logic of these lessons seems clear...impossiblity is a limitation in our own minds (self-fulfilling prophecy if you will)...a belief in the idea of absolute impossibility seems somewhat illogical given all the evidence to the contrary!

Something which is logically impossible is therefore impossible. Many other things are impossible, too, but you may need a really competent scientist to find some examples. Chemistry and physics are full of them, as is mathematics. Unfortunately, my education is sufficiently deficient that I cannot find an example.
However, there are also things which are so incredibly improbable that for all practical purposes, they are impossible. Such as my growing younger. There may be some out-there science which could achieve that, but it seems to be a practical impossibility to me.

Contradictions are, by definition, impossible.
For instance, God (or anyone else) cannot draw a five-sided square.
